[FONT=georgia,palatino]The U.S. U-17 WNT players have been traveling since Sept. 12 and while they are used to being on long trips, and are of course with their "second family" on the national team, when you are a teenager you can certainly miss you friends and family back home quite a bit.
Tonight at dinner, the players were given letters from their friends, family, boyfriends, coaches and others close to them that were covertly sent to the U.S. team's staff and held until today.
The letters from loved ones were creative, touching, heartfelt, inspirational, motivational and emotional.
Suffice to say, there were few dry eyes in the room as the players started to read the missives from home.
Maddie Bauer and Jo Boyles read their letters[/FONT]
